In this role, the Manufacturing Pump Supervisor is responsible for overseeing daily production operations to ensure manufacturing processes run efficiently, safely, and in alignment with quality standards. The role supervises production employees, coordinates workflow, monitors productivity, and drives continuous improvement initiatives to achieve operational targets.

Key Accountabilities
Production Operations Management
  • Supervise and coordinate daily manufacturing activities and production staff to ensure smooth operations.
  • Ensure production schedules are met while maintaining safety, quality, and efficiency standards.
  • Conduct shift meetings and communicate production objectives, priorities, and updates.
  • Monitor workflow and adjust resources as required to meet operational demands.
Team Leadership & Development
  • Monitor employee performance, attendance, and productivity.
  • Train, coach, and develop production team members to improve capability and engagement.
  • Foster a culture of accountability, teamwork, and continuous improvement.
  • Support performance management and provide feedback to employees in alignment with company standards.
Quality, Safety & Compliance
  • Enforce company policies, procedures, and workplace safety regulations.
  • Support compliance with regulatory and industry standards.
  • Investigate and resolve production issues, equipment problems, and quality concerns in collaboration with relevant functions.
  • Ensure adherence to quality systems and safe work practices across all production activities.
Continuous Improvement & Performance Monitoring
  • Implement continuous improvement initiatives to increase efficiency and reduce waste.
  • Analyze production data and prepare reports on key performance metrics.
  • Collaborate with maintenance, quality assurance, engineering, and supply chain teams to resolve operational issues.
  • Manage inventory usage and ensure proper material handling practices.
